Material Culture (OPEN UNI)

From

5 cr

Culture materializes in artefacts, built enviroment and human bodies. Meanings attached to material vary across time and places, and material itself modifies concepts and habits. Material heritage is reconstructed and destroyed. How is value created to material and how its circulation produces sosial orders? How is history approached through artefacts? Or what kind of agency does technology owe? The course is a unique combination of archeological and cultural anthropological approaches to material culture. It familiarizes the student with classical research of material culture as well as provides knowledge of fresh theories and research methods of the subject.
